titleOfInvention Method of producing finely dispersed silicon dioxide
abstract FIELD: technological processes. n SUBSTANCE: invention relates to methods of producing finely dispersed silicon dioxide. Method of producing silicon dioxide is carried out by leaching of siliceous material while heating with subsequent filtering to obtain a solution of sodium or potassium liquid glass and insoluble part. Solution of sodium or potassium liquid glass is mixed with a solution of a precipitation agent. Precipitation agent used is aqueous solution of magnesium nitrate. Magnesium silicate precipitate formed is separated by filtration from solution of sodium nitrate without flushing and treated with solution of nitric acid to produce silicon dioxide and magnesium nitrate solution. Silicon dioxide is separated by filtration, washed and dried. Technical result is efficient extraction of silica-containing raw materials of silicon dioxide containing SiO 2 - 98.341÷99.859 %. Obtained silicon dioxide has specific surface area 680.5÷731.5 m 2 /g. n EFFECT: efficient extraction of silicon dioxide. n 6 cl, 1 dwg, 1 tbl, 5 ex
